Study shows ugly face of rural schools
Teachers found absent, consuming mid-day meal
Tribune News Service

Sirsa, November 24

A study of schools in villages in the district has revealed shocking facts like failure of students of class VIII to recognise alphabets, teachers often found absent and at times consuming the mid-day meal meant for students.

Besides, schools lack proper bus services and roads leading to these are in a dilapidated condition.

The three-day field study was conducted by a Delhi-based NGO, Pratham, in collaboration with the departments of public administration, physical education, commerce and journalism and mass communication of Chaudhary Devi Lal University to find out the status of primary education in villages of the district.

Sixty students visited 30 villages in the district and collected data from primary schools and also surveyed 20 households in each village.

The students were trained to collect data and conduct the study by faculty members of the university.

Padmini Jain, a faculty member of the department of journalism and mass communication, coordinated the entire exercise, said chairperson of the department V.S. Chauhan here today.
